I did not put in a value on my first email. Can I say the value is R200. I am not certain what value would be correct.
R4000 was debited to my Makro account that I am not responsible for. I never made that purchase. I emailed them all the relevant copies of I D, Makro account card, my signature and an affidavit to alldisputes @recsgroup and allad fraud@rcsgroup but have never received a reply. An email was sent to say my dispute wold be escalated to relevant dept. That is where the whole issue died.
I don't know how to solve this matter. I am a pensioner and dread to think what a lawyer's appointment would cost.
I would be greatly obliged for your advise.
I am sure they have to send me proof of purchase but I get no comeback on any of my questions.
